hello,

i hope somebody can help me with my character-set problem.

i've installed CMSMS with collation: utf8_unicode_ci.

when in use special characters in my content area everything seems to work fine. in the admin- and front-end the characters are displayed correctly.

but when i switch to phpmyadmin and go to the table "cms_content" the characters are not displayed correctly. this is very confusing. does anybody know how to solve this problem. what have i done wrong?

please find two screenshots attached. one with an example of the confusing caracters (it should be "five €" and not as it is in the screenshot). as additional information please find a screenshot of my mysql settings...

Workaround quick try : De la mer à l'assiette Poissonnerie Clément UZES
You should check all the web chain for character encoding : client os, browser, webserver, php, db driver, database/engine, server os. For example, about webserver : check http headers and httpd.conf
